mysql是什么数据库类型

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    MySQL是一种关系型数据库管理系统(RDBMS),由瑞典MySQL AB公司开发,目前由Oracle公司维护和开发。MySQL是一种开源的数据库系统,广泛用于Web应用程序和动态网站的开发。

    以下是关于MySQL的一些特点和功能:

    1. 数据库结构:MySQL采用表格结构来存储数据,数据以表的形式组织,每个表包含多个行和列。可以通过SQL语言进行数据的增删改查操作。

    2. 跨平台性:MySQL支持多种操作系统,包括Windows、Linux、macOS等,可以在不同平台上部署和运行。

    3. 高性能和可扩展性:MySQL具有高效的数据存储和检索机制,能够处理大规模的数据量。同时,MySQL还支持主从复制和分布式架构,可以实现数据的分布式存储和负载均衡,提高系统的可扩展性和性能。

    4. 安全性:MySQL提供了多层次的安全措施,包括用户认证、权限管理和数据加密等功能,可以保护数据的安全性和完整性。

    5. 支持多种编程语言:MySQL提供了多种编程接口和驱动程序,支持多种编程语言,如Java、Python、PHP等,方便开发人员进行数据库操作和应用程序的集成。

    总之,MySQL是一种功能强大、可靠性高、易于使用的数据库系统,被广泛应用于各种规模的应用程序和网站开发中。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    MySQL是一种关系型数据库管理系统(RDBMS),它是由瑞典MySQL AB公司开发的,后来被Sun Microsystems收购,再后来又被Oracle收购。MySQL是一种开源的数据库系统,它使用SQL语言进行数据库管理。MySQL支持多种操作系统,包括Windows、Linux、macOS等,同时也支持多种编程语言,如C、C++、Java、Python等。

    MySQL是一种轻量级的数据库系统,它具有高性能、可靠性和扩展性等特点。MySQL的设计目标是快速、稳定和易于使用。它采用了多线程和异步I/O等技术,可以处理大规模数据和高并发访问。同时,MySQL还支持事务和ACID(原子性、一致性、隔离性和持久性)特性,使得它适用于各种应用场景,包括Web应用、企业应用和嵌入式系统等。

    MySQL的数据存储采用表格的形式,每个表格由多个列组成,每个列包含一个特定的数据类型,如整数、浮点数、字符串等。表格之间可以建立关系,通过主键和外键进行连接。MySQL支持多种数据类型,包括整型、浮点型、字符串型、日期时间型等。同时,MySQL还支持索引、视图、存储过程、触发器等高级功能,提供了丰富的功能和灵活的扩展性。

    总之,MySQL是一种功能强大、灵活易用的关系型数据库系统,它在各种应用场景中广泛应用。无论是小型网站还是大型企业应用,都可以使用MySQL进行数据存储和管理。同时,由于MySQL的开源特性,它具有较低的成本和丰富的社区支持,成为了最受欢迎的数据库之一。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    MySQL是一种关系型数据库管理系统,被广泛用于Web应用程序开发和数据存储。它是由瑞典MySQL AB公司开发的,后来被Sun Microsystems收购,再后来被Oracle收购。MySQL是开源的,具有高性能、稳定性和可靠性的特点,同时也支持多种操作系统。

    MySQL数据库的特点包括以下几个方面:

    1. 数据存储和管理:MySQL使用表格的方式来存储数据,通过使用SQL语言进行数据管理和操作。它支持各种数据类型,包括整数、浮点数、字符串、日期、时间等。

    2. 高性能:MySQL具有高性能的特点,能够处理大量数据和高并发的访问请求。它采用了索引、缓存、查询优化等技术来提高查询速度和处理效率。

    3. 可扩展性:MySQL支持水平和垂直扩展。水平扩展是通过在多台服务器上分布数据来提高系统的性能和可用性。垂直扩展是通过增加服务器的处理能力来提高系统的性能。

    4. 安全性:MySQL提供了多种安全机制来保护数据的安全性,包括用户身份验证、权限管理、数据加密等。它还支持数据备份和恢复,以防止数据丢失和灾难恢复。

    5. 可移植性:MySQL可以在多种操作系统上运行,包括Windows、Linux、Unix等。它还可以与各种编程语言和开发工具进行集成,如Java、Python、PHP等。

    下面是使用MySQL数据库的一般操作流程:

    1. 安装和配置MySQL:首先需要下载并安装MySQL数据库软件。安装完成后,需要进行一些配置,如设置管理员密码、选择字符集、设置端口等。

    2. 创建数据库:在MySQL中,可以创建多个数据库来存储数据。使用CREATE DATABASE语句可以创建一个新的数据库。

    3. 创建表格:在数据库中,可以创建多个表格来组织和存储数据。使用CREATE TABLE语句可以创建一个新的表格,并定义表格的列和数据类型。

    4. 插入数据:使用INSERT INTO语句可以向表格中插入数据。需要指定要插入的列和对应的值。

    5. 查询数据:使用SELECT语句可以从表格中查询数据。可以使用WHERE子句来过滤查询条件,使用ORDER BY子句来排序查询结果。

    6. 更新和删除数据:使用UPDATE语句可以更新表格中的数据。使用DELETE语句可以删除表格中的数据。

    7. 索引和优化:为了提高查询速度,可以为表格中的列创建索引。使用EXPLAIN语句可以查看查询语句的执行计划,以便进行优化。

    8. 数据备份和恢复:为了防止数据丢失,需要定期进行数据备份。可以使用mysqldump命令备份数据库,使用mysql命令恢复数据库。

    总之,MySQL是一种功能强大的数据库管理系统,可以用于存储和管理大量的数据。通过学习和掌握MySQL的基本操作和优化技巧,可以提高数据处理效率和系统性能。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部